Our current CI config is a little bit "dirty" in that we have to set the permissions of a cache folder. I don't think it should have to be micromanaged like that. It should just be: install gh-pages and run it as a normal command.

Also, we're using circleci/node:latest in some places and an old version image of node in other places, and we should make that consistent.

This applies to hetmech-frontend, repurpose-frontend, disease-genes-frontend, and frontend-components.
